January 9/Fresno, Calif./Press Release -- Olam Spices & Vegetable Ingredients has completed an expansion in size and capability of its spices processing facility in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am. The 85,300-sq.-ft (26,000-sq.-mt) spice processing facility will enhance cleaning and storage processes for black pepper, and adds capabilities to process cinnamon, ginger and nutmeg products. The investment in new equipment and technologies, along with its Innovation & Quality (IQ) center in Fresno, California, allows Olam SVI to exceed prevailing international and U.S. regulations and the highest standards expected by its spice and ingredient customers.
Upgrades to the Vietnam facility include advanced technologies such as cryogenic milling using liquid nitrogen; a pepper cleaning line; a Plant HTST steam sterilization and pasteurization system; and new pepper milling lines. The company has added climate control for balancing water activity in the processed products and expanded physical storage capabilities. New pepper, ginger, cinnamon and nutmeg grinding lines and equipment will more than double production capacity and output for those products.
